How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 94952?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 94952 Studio Apartments | $2,475 | $1,695 | $3,422 |
| 94952 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,542 | $1,650 | $6,499 |
| 94952 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,121 | $2,125 | $9,079 |
| 94952 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,454 | $2,750 | $16,590 |
| 94952 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,970 | $3,970 | $3,970 |

Frequently Asked Questions about the 94952 ZIP Code
How much are Studio apartments in 94952?
There are currently 192 Studio Apartments in 94952 with rent ranges from $1,695 to $3,422 with an average price of $2,475.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om 94952 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 94952 ranges from $1,650 to $6,499 with an average monthly rent of $2,542.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 94952 c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 94952 range from $2,125 to $9,079.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,121.
How expensive are 94952 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 108 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in 94952 on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,750 to $16,590 - averaging $4,454 for the location.
